Archief - [PROG][VB.NET] keyboard event

Het archief is een bevroren moment uit een vorige versie van dit forum, met andere regels en andere bazen. Deze posts weerspiegelen op geen enkele manier onze huidige ideeën, waarden of wereldbeelden en zijn op sommige plaatsen gecensureerd wegens ontoelaatbaar. Veel zijn in een andere tijdsgeest gemaakt, al dan niet ironisch - zoals in het ironische subforum Off-Topic - en zouden op dit moment niet meer gepost (mogen) worden. Toch bieden we dit archief nog graag aan als informatiedatabank en naslagwerk. Lees er hier meer over of start een gesprek met anderen.

Qkyrie

Legacy Member
Laatst wou ik in mijn programma een webbrowsertje toevoegen, waarbij alle standaard functies aanwezig zijn.

alles werkt, behalve 1 zaak, dat ik niet (meer) kan vinden.

Er moet namelijk genavigeerd worden naar een webpagina, via een textbox.
de user typt de url in textbox en drukt op een button: go.
Maar, ook moet het werken als de user op enter drukt op z'n keyboard.

Hoe kan ik dit in mijn code inwerken zodat je ook op enter kan drukken als op go.

alvast bedankt

MacK

Legacy Member
Code:
this.myTextBox.Enter += new EventHandler(myTextBox_Enter);
ergens in je constructor ofzo. En dan in de klasse van je form

Code:
void myTextBox_Enter(object sender, EventArgs e)
{
 //my code handling the enter event
}


Nu , dit is wel voor C# , maar aangezien het VB.Net is , zal het er wel op lijken.
Maar 'k kan er natuurlijk ook compleet naast zitten.

klennepette

Legacy Member
in de eigenschappen van uw form die go button als accept button instellen

Qkyrie

Legacy Member
acceptbutton is idd een goede oplossing, slechts 1 probleem.

dan wordt die button altijd geactiveerd als ik op enter duw.
zou ik dit kunnen aanpassen dat hij enkel geactiveerd wordt als ik op enter duw en de textbox1 geactiveerd is?
Het archief is een bevroren moment uit een vorige versie van dit forum, met andere regels en andere bazen. Deze posts weerspiegelen op geen enkele manier onze huidige ideeën, waarden of wereldbeelden en zijn op sommige plaatsen gecensureerd wegens ontoelaatbaar. Veel zijn in een andere tijdsgeest gemaakt, al dan niet ironisch - zoals in het ironische subforum Off-Topic - en zouden op dit moment niet meer gepost (mogen) worden. Toch bieden we dit archief nog graag aan als informatiedatabank en naslagwerk. Lees er hier meer over of start een gesprek met anderen.
Terug
Bovenaan